GGF celebrates International Humanitarian Day

JAMMU: Gandhi Global Family (GGF) in collaboration with Gandhi Peace Foundation (GPF), Jammu under the aegis of United Nations Information Centre (UNIC), New Delhi, celebrated the International Humanitarian Day here on Sunday.
In this connection, a programme was organised in KC Public School Jammu in which various schools of Jammu city working together for the promotion of Mahatma Gandhi ideology of peace and non-violence participated.
S.P Varma, Vice President GGF, who presided over the function, highlighted the current humanitarian crisis the world facing today where a record 130 million people are dependent on humanitarian assistance to survive. He stressed upon the need to prevent violent conflicts by following the Mahatma Gandhi’s philosophy of non-violence at all levels. He also lauded the services of humanitarian and aid workers across globe who have dedicated their lives for the cause of One Humanity – that is theme for this year.
Gandhi Global Family also took initiative in honoring the humanitarian workers on this day. In this regard Dr. Seema Rohmetra, Co-ordinator Gandhi Peace Foundation, Jammu and Dr. Ashaq Malik, President Attitude Internat-ional, Darhal (Rajouri) were first to get the Humanitarian Award of the Year in female and male category respectively. UN-India connect pins were also presented to them on behalf of UNIC New Delhi.
While speaking on the occasion Dr. Seema Rohmetra emphasized upon the need of inculcating Gandhian values among school children to prevent future conflicts, wars and man-made disasters hence making this world a better place to live for all. She appealed to open Mahatma Gandhi Clubs in every school for making children responsible citizens.
Dr. Rohmetra also expressed hopes that fellow citizens may also join the Gandhian movement for nation building. UN Secretary General Ban ki Moon’s message on world humanitarian day was also read. Rana Rajinder Singh, Pallavi Gautom and Priya Singh made presentations on the occasion.
Earlier, Principal of KC Public School Amarendra Misra welcomed the guest. Sonia Thakur conducted the proceedings of the programme whereas young Gandhian Manish Joshi, Co-ordinator GGF Jammu region, presented vote of thanks.
